Anyone else interested in playing with maps but who can't because of not
being able to find out the coordinates, there is a great piece of
software for Win3.x ... Graphic Workshop.  Although it doesn't have a
specific function to "map out a graphic," you can use the "crop image"
function to do just that; the coordinates on the graphic are displayed
in nice bold numbers at the top of the screen as you move the cursor.
